学位论文 > 优秀研究生学位论文题录展示
两足仿人机器人的研制
作 者: 王健
导 师: 孙志峻
学 校: 南京航空航天大学
专 业: 机械电子工程
关键词: 双足仿人机器人 自由度配置 运动学分析 稳定步行 步态规划 仿真 控制
分类号: TP242
类 型: 硕士论文
年 份: 2009年
下 载: 163次
引 用: 0次
阅 读: 论文下载
内容摘要
随着科学技术的进步,机器人的应用领域不断拓宽,其中双足仿人机器人以其独特的特点受到了各方的广泛关注,成为机器人研究领域的热点。双足仿人机器人行走系统占地面积小,活动范围大,对步行环境要求低且具有一定的逾越障碍的能力,移动“盲区”小,具有广阔的应用领域。由于双足步行是生物界难度最大的步行动作,但其步行性能却是其它步行结构所无法比拟的,因此双足步行是双足仿人机器人研究的关键技术之一,稳定的步行是双足仿人机器人区别于其他机器人的主要标志。本课题旨在研制一种双足仿人机器人,通过对机器人进行步态规划,使其实现稳定步行。首先,通过对机器人的构型方式和自由度配置方案的分析,确定了串联构型方式及符合机器人功能要求最少自由度的机器人设计方案,结合人体形态特征和仿生学,在PRO/E中对机器人进行了实体造型和虚拟装配,设计出了尺寸比例接近于人体的机器人机械本体。其次,构造出了机器人运动学模型,建立了运动学方程并进行了运动学分析,正运动学分析求出了描述机器人位姿的变换矩阵,逆运动学分析根据位姿求出了机器人各关节的运动角度。各关节的雅可比矩阵的求解为判断机器人奇异位置提供了依据。运动学分析为机器人步态规划奠定了基础。再次,对机器人步态类别和步行稳定条件进行了分析,并对ZMP进行计算为稳定步行提供了依据,采用ZMP步态规划方法对机器人进行了步态规划;在仿真软件ADAMS中建立了仿真模型,对步行时机器人已规划好的步态进行了仿真验证,并对运动时机器人脚掌、重心、关节角度进行了验证,验证了结构设计和步态规划的合理性,对运动时各关节力矩的仿真验证了所选电机能满足需要。最后,实现了机器人的物理样机,对机器人的控制系统进行了设计,完成了对控制器的选型并基于选中的TMS320F2812芯片设计出了DSP硬件控制电路,并设计出了反馈采样电路。在CCS中对控制系统软件进行设计,选用PID控制方法并采用模块化的设计方案实现主程序的编写,最终实现了对机器人的控制。
|
全文目录
摘要 4-5 ABSTRACT 5-12 第一章 绪论 12-19 1.1 引言 12 1.2 国内外研究状况 12-17 1.2.1 国外研究状况 12-16 1.2.2 国内研究状况 16-17 1.3 科学意义和应用前景 17-18 1.4 课题研究的主要内容 18-19 第二章 机器人机械本体设计 19-26 2.1 引言 19 2.2 双足机器人设计要点 19-23 2.2.1 双足机器人构型 19-21 2.2.2 双足机器人的自由度配置 21-23 2.3 驱动及传动部件选型及材料选择 23-24 2.4 外观尺寸设计 24-25 2.5 本章小结 25-26 第三章 机器人运动学分析 26-37 3.1 引言 26 3.2 运动模型建立 26-27 3.3 运动学分析 27-33 3.3.1 正运动学分析 28-31 3.3.2 逆运动学分析 31-33 3.4 腿部奇异姿态的判定 33-36 3.5 本章小结 36-37 第四章 机器人步态规划与仿真验证 37-59 4.1 引言 37 4.2 运动稳定性判据 37-41 4.2.1 步态的分类 37-38 4.2.2 ZMP 稳定判据 38-40 4.2.3 ZMP 计算 40-41 4.3 步态规划 41-45 4.3.1 机器人上身规划 41 4.3.2 机器人脚掌运动规划 41-42 4.3.3 机器人运动姿态规划 42 4.3.4 机器人重心规划 42-43 4.3.5 步态规划流程 43-44 4.3.6 关键点规划法 44-45 4.4 ADAMS 仿真 45-58 4.4.1 仿真流程 46 4.4.2 步态仿真 46-49 4.4.3 重心变化范围仿真 49-51 4.4.4 关节角度仿真 51-52 4.4.5 脚掌运动仿真 52-53 4.4.6 关节力矩仿真 53-58 4.5 物理样机实现 58 4.6 本章小结 58-59 第五章 机器人控制系统设计 59-73 5.1 机器人控制系统基本组成要素 59 5.2 机器人控制系统结构 59-60 5.3 主控制系统硬件设计 60-64 5.3.1 控制器选定 60-61 5.3.2 DSP 最小系统硬件电路 61-63 5.3.3 传感器信息采集模块电路 63-64 5.4 控制系统开发环境与控制算法 64-68 5.4.1 DSP 开发环境及程序结构 65 5.4.2 控制方法 65-68 5.5 主程序设计 68-72 5.5.1 系统初始化模块 69-70 5.5.2 关节回零模块 70-71 5.5.3 关节控制模块 71-72 5.6 本章小结 72-73 第六章 总结 73-75 6.1 全文总结 73-74 6.2 研究展望 74-75 参考文献 75-79 致谢 79-80 在学期间的研究成果及发表的学术论文 80-81 附录 DSP 系统原理图 81-83
|
相似论文
- K公司计划及预测改进对于合理库存配置的研究,F224
- 微细线切割往复走丝机构的设计及控制系统的研究,TG484
- 八作动器隔振平台的六自由度容错控制研究,TB535.1
- 开关阀控气缸模型及PWM控制系统的研究,TH138
- 液力减速器制动性能及用于飞机拦阻的仿真研究,TH137.331
- 漂移量靶标反馈激光自准直系统关键技术,TH741.14
- 小型望远镜防抖系统的设计与工程实现,TH743
- 陀螺稳定吊舱控制系统稳定回路设计与研究,V241.5
- 三轴稳定卫星姿态控制方法研究,V448.22
- 光纤陀螺信号处理线路FPGA实现,V241.5
- 卫星光通信粗瞄控制系统的设计及故障诊断,V443.1
- 卫星姿态的磁控制方法研究,V448.222
- 航天器姿态动力学系统鲁棒自适应控制方法研究,V448.22
- 超高空观测平台姿态控制设计与控制策略研究,V249.1
- 无尾飞翼式飞行器主动控制的参数化方法,V249.1
- 基于直接侧向力/气动力复合控制的姿态控制律设计,V249.1
- 某型卫星姿态确定与有限时间控制方法研究,V448.222
- 基于陀螺和星敏感器的卫星姿态确定研究,V448.2
- 空间交会对接控制方法的研究,V526
- 半实物火炮自动操瞄俯仰角度控制系统的研究,TJ303
- 基于ARM7的车载控制中心研制,U463.6
中图分类: > 工业技术 > 自动化技术、计算机技术 > 自动化技术及设备 > 机器人技术 > 机器人
© 2012 www.xueweilunwen.com
|